New Iowa law allows poll workers to challenge voters on the basis of citizenship, bans ranked choice voting, and changes major party status rules


Tom Barton for the Cedar Rapids Gazette:

House File 954 addresses elections laws regarding voter registration, citizenship and major party status. It also bans ranked choice voting in Iowa.
